Firm to put its lettings data on social media

Vital marketplace data and industry trends will now be available to thousands of landlords via Northwood UK’s newly launched Facebook and Twitter platforms.

The leading nationwide property franchise has committed to providing the up-to-the-minute information from its 75 offices and network of 10,000 landlords on its Facebook page, facebook.com/NorthwoodUK, and Twitter feed, @northwooduk.

Recognising that with more than 1.6 million people searching online every month for lettings and estate agents, Northwood decided it needed to engage with social networks to share its unique inside knowledge amassed from its UK-wide network.

Lettings industry trends such as increases in rent arrears and tenant evictions will provide Northwood customers with the benefit of inside knowledge to help inform their decisions on renting and letting.

Nick Cooper, managing director of Northwood, said: “One of the great advantages of having a Facebook page and Twitter feed is that we can broadcast important information about the lettings industry as it happens, ensuring our customers are well informed about any changes that may affect them.

“The growing influence of social media across our day-to-day lives has transformed the way people interact with letting agents and as a result, has created a need for property businesses to expand their online visibility. By expanding to Facebook and Twitter we are making it as convenient as possible for our tenants and landlords to get in touch by fitting in with their daily online routines.”

Northwood offers property sales, lettings and financial services.
